What Does A P On A Painting Mean. (artist proof, prueba de artista, or epreuve artist). A/p indicates an artist proof edition. This annotation stems from the past when artists would be hired by patrons to complete a project. And beyond this, how do they relate to a print’s value? Collectors often ask us, what do the numbers and letters on a print mean? The a/p designation is applied during the numbering. To save a few prints from an edition for personal use, or for a dealer, the artist can do so as an a/p, p/a, or e.a. But what does artist proof mean? A/p stands for ‘artist’s proof’ and is a small number of prints that are the first ones printed deemed good enough by the artist.
